Paramount, Atty. Gen. Bonta ordered to meet for merger settlement talks
Paramount Skydance and California Attorney General Rob Bonta must meet for court-ordered settlement talks regarding a proposed merger. The discussions could clear a path for David Ellison's takeover of Warner Bros. Meanwhile, the US Department of Justice has sided with Paramount on a demand that states post a bond in the antitrust fight. A hearing involving the bond request is scheduled. California AG Bonta also addressed the antitrust suit and Paramount's threats to leave the state during a panel appearance.

Why it matters
The legal conflict centers on antitrust challenges from state attorneys general against Paramount's corporate maneuvers. The Department of Justice backing the bond demand adds federal weight to the corporate side of the litigation. The upcoming settlement talks and hearings will determine if the legal obstacles to the massive media merger can be resolved.
